The Food Plan
Drinking at least one glass of water before every meal is an important strategy. This is going to curve your appetite and make you feel full, thus making you eat less. Consequently you only need smaller portioned meals with only healthy, and low fat and calorie foods. For meats, try to reduce red meats, and cut the fats off them. You can eat turkey, chicken and fish more often if that helps.
It is advisable to eat as many fruits and vegetables as possible. These will supply the essential vitamins and minerals that your body needs to function correctly. Also, the fiber in them will make you feel fuller for longer. A healthy running body means an increase in metabolism!
Workout Program to Get Trim
Perform plenty of strength building workouts such as weights. Just 15 minutes a day of weight training, five days a week will help you slim down plenty. Also perform some body weight exercises, and high intensity exercises with lighter weights. This is the best method of really trimming down and getting the figure you want quickly. Another benefit of this type of strength training is that your muscles will grow, and will use extra calories whilst they are growing. It's like exercising when you aren't exercising!
Cardio Exercises
You need to perform plenty of cardio exercises such as running, cycling and jumping rope. They are your guarantee to sweating off all those extra calories. An example of a workout routine could be to do 15 mins of cardio, 15 mins of weight training, then add in some bodyweight exercises including situps and crunches. Do these 4-5 days and you will surely lose weight fast!
Make sure you keep yourself hydrated during these sessions to counter the loss through sweat. Sports drinks are ok to consume straight after a workout to replace lost electrolytes, but not for the rest of the day.
